31,484,096 is a composite number, even.
31,484,096 (thirty-one million four hundred eighty-four thousand ninety-six) is an even 8-digit number. It is a composite number with 56 divisors, and factors as 2⁶ × 7 × 31 × 2,267. Its proper divisors sum to 42,253,120,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E068C0.
